Storage of personal data from user panel

This is how we process your personal data when you register as a participant in the user panel for our website.

Purpose and scope

In connection with registration to the user panel for the library's website, we carry out electronic registration and processing of your personal data.

The information includes: your name, your e-mail address, your telephone number, your region of residence, your age and your gender, as well as information such as your use of media and your knowledge of and use of Royal Danish Library and its digital platforms.

In addition, the statements and any screen and audio recordings recorded in connection with user surveys carried out under the auspices of the user panel will be stored and processed. The information is used by the library for the stated purpose.

The collected personal data is not used for anything other than the described purpose.

Personal information collected when registering for the user panel for the library's website is stored as long as you are an active member of the user panel and subsequently up to five years from the date of announcement, after which they are deleted.

If the processing makes use of a service provided by a third party, this party will only be entrusted with your personal data as a data processor for Royal Danish Library.

Revocation

This consent is given voluntarily and you can revoke it at any time. If you wish to revoke the consent, you must contact us.

If you withdraw your consent, we will stop processing your personal data, unless we are entitled or obliged to continue processing or storing your personal data on another basis, including in accordance with the law.

Withdrawal of your consent does not affect the legality of the processing that took place before the withdrawal of consent. If you withdraw your consent, it therefore only takes effect from this point.

Your consent is also decisive for your participation in the user panel, and if you withdraw it, this means that you are excluded from participating in the user panel's surveys.

If you do not withdraw your consent, we will keep your information as long as you are a member of the user panel and subsequently for up to five years from the date of announcement, after which we will delete it.

Rights

You can request at any time to gain insight into the personal data that the library processes about you.

In addition, you have the right to ask for correction, deletion or blocking of your personal data, as well as to object to the collection and processing of your personal data.

We comply with these requests, unless otherwise required by law.

If you wish to make use of your rights, contact the library's Data Protection Officer - persondata@kb.dk.
